In my opinion, drugstore lipsticks are some of the best out there. Don't get me wrong, I love to have a little splurge on a luxury lacquer for my lips but there are some amazing lipsticks on the high street that are just as good as those higher end brands. Rimmel lipsticks are some of my favourites and the Kate Moss ranges are my absolute favourites! The lipstick on the very left, Rimmel Kate Moss in the shade 16, is one of my favourite shades for the summer months, the perfect pink for my skintone. The other Rimmel lipstick, on the end, in the shade 107 is my ultimate favourite shade for winter. A deep wine red is a must for me in winter! The formula of the Rimmel Kate Moss lipsticks is amazing, long lasting and so creamy and smooth. Another staple in my winter lipstick collection is the middle lipstick. 17 Supreme Shine Lipstick in the shade Barely Blush. It is the perfect deep pink nude colour which I love to wear in winter when I'm not feeling quite daring enough for a berry red. This is my 'Your lips but better shade'. Another amazing formula, again very creamy. Topshop lipstick in Infrared was the first make-up item I tried from Topshop and I certainly wasn't disappointed. Again, another creamy formula and so pigmented! I love this for when I want a really stand out lip in spring and summer. Absolutely Perfect! Finally the Bourjois Colour Boost Glossy Finish Lipstick in the shade Orange Punch. Another staple for me in summer, as they go on quite sheer, so are quick and easy to apply when you're on the go and look amazing!
